The Assam Police has recognized and commended the remarkable achievements of ace pugilist Lovlina Borgohain, awarding her the prestigious state DGP’s Commendation Medal, as reported by officials on Thursday.

Lovlina’s outstanding performance at the 19th Asian Games in Hangzhou, where she clinched a silver medal, earned her this accolade from the Assam Police. In a special ceremony held at the Assam Police headquarters in Guwahati on Wednesday, the sporting sensation was celebrated for her remarkable feat.

Notably,  The reigning world champion boxer Lovlina Borgohain bagged a silver medal in the women’s 75kg final at the 19th Asian Games after losing 5:0 unanimous loss against China’s Li Qian in the final.

As a gesture of gratitude and goodwill, Lovlina Borgohain also presented the police department with a pair of autographed boxing gloves, further solidifying the bond between the accomplished athlete and the Assam Police.

Expressing his appreciation, Assam’s Director General of Police, G.P. Singh, shared his sentiments, stating, “Assam Police felicitated Asian Games medalist, our own DySP Lovlina Borgohai at Police Hq Guwahati on grand success at 19th Asian Games at Hangzhou. She has also been awarded the Assam DGP Commendation Medal. She also presented a signed pair of boxing gloves to us.”

In addition to the recognition from the Assam Police, the Assam Olympic Association has announced a monetary reward of Rs 1 lakh for Lovlina Borgohain, and Rs 25,000 each for the other participants from Assam who competed in the Asian Games.
